Abstract
본 발명은 저굴절 특성을 가진 금속산화물과 금속불화물로 이루어진 복합체의 중공 구조(shell)체를 가진 것을 특징으로 하는 입자로서 코어로 하이드로탈사이트를 사용하는 복합체의 제조 방법 그리고 이를 이용한 반사방지와 표면을 개질하여 물성을 향상시킨 코팅액과 부착기재에 관한 것이다. 이러한 복합 중공 구조는 저굴절율 특성을 그대로 구현하여 저반사 방지기능을 갖게 되며 내지문 특성을 갖는 코팅제 및 부착기재로서 적합하다. 본 발명에 따른 중공 복합체를 함유하는 코팅액을 예를 들어 플라스틱필름, 화상표시장치 등의 화상 표시 면에 도포하면 반사 방지와 내지문 특성을 향상시킬 수 있다.
